Pansexuality versus Bisexuality

Many people often use bisexuality and pansexuality interchangeably. However, there are some differences. First, it is important to know that bisexual people are not only attracted to two genders, but multiple, meaning two or more, genders. In the meantime, pansexual individuals may have emotional or sexual attractions to all genders. So, the main difference lies in the term “all” and “multiple”. For example, if you ask a person what their favorite foods are. Some may answer they like more than 1 food, while others would love all foods. In general, some pansexual individuals may be bisexual, but not all bisexual people are pansexual. [5]
